Transaction 93f9da5ebaa2e2a7b855b081df7fbdb424b87c91529c5952557d9fb9bbf08073
1 Input
1 Output
-
93f9da5ebaa2e2a7b855b081df7fbdb424b87c91529c5952557d9fb9bbf08073:0
- value
- 5176253
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66360f6504e69df1ed83110b4276ef79b4285a54 OP_EQUAL
- address
- MHDbvAHddjq67uzu5ysKKozJbdvrQYDwUd